Big Brother viewers have expressed widespread outrage after witnessing housemate Richard subjected to what many are calling 'torturous' conditions during a controversial task on the Channel 5 reality show.

The Breaking Point That Shocked the Nation

In dramatic scenes that aired last night, Richard was deliberately kept awake for an extended period as part of a psychological challenge, leaving the usually resilient contestant visibly distressed and emotionally shattered. Viewers watched in horror as the normally composed housemate reached what appeared to be his absolute breaking point.

The Emotional Climax

The tension reached its peak when Richard, pushed to his absolute limits, finally declared he needed to "catch a break" from the relentless pressure. This emotional confession prompted further sympathy from viewers who had watched his gradual deterioration throughout the task.

Many long-time Big Brother enthusiasts compared the situation to some of the most controversial moments in the show's history, suggesting this particular challenge had crossed ethical boundaries for entertainment purposes.

Production Under Fire

The incident has raised serious questions about the duty of care reality television producers owe to their contestants. Mental health advocates and media watchdogs are likely to scrutinise the episode closely, with some calling for stricter regulations governing psychological challenges in reality programming.

As the debate continues to rage online, all eyes are on how Channel 5 and the Big Brother production team will respond to the growing criticism surrounding Richard's treatment.
